Gameloft's urban Midnight series enters the world of bowling. This game is almost identical to Midnight Bowling 3D, except that the players are not shown as 3D animations, along with the lack of different camera angles and a replay function. You step into the fancy nightlife where tournaments are played for cash. You do not only earn money by winning games, but also for every throw. Next to regular spares and strikes, you are also awarded for turkeys and difficult splits. Opponents make bets prior to the game, or challenge you to throw a strike during a frame.
After each won game, you enter a skill contest to aim the ball between poles. To keep moving on, you have to earn new balls by taking part in challenges where you need to perform specific throws or get a number of strikes and spares in a row. The regular rules for bowling are followed. Before each throw, you choose a ball based on the weight, you select a position, determine the power by timely pressing a key when the cursor hovers over the power bar, and finally decide on the direction of the ball. During the throw some additional effect can be added.
Next to the singleplayer section, up to four players can take turns in battle matches. The game's theme music is an electronic rendition of Beyoncé's Naughty Girl.
